Understanding TV Screen Size
Before we dive into the dimensions of Samsung’s 65-inch TVs, it’s essential to understand what “65 inches” actually means. TV sizes are measured diagonally from corner to corner of the screen. Therefore, a 65-inch TV has a diagonal screen size of 65 inches, but this measurement does not provide the complete picture in terms of width, height, and depth.
Key Dimensions of a Samsung 65 Inch TV
The dimensions of a Samsung 65-inch TV vary by model and design. However, most models typically share similar dimensional characteristics. Below are the approximate dimensions of a standard Samsung 65 inch TV:
| Dimension Type | Measurement (inches) |
|---|---|
| Diagonal Screen Size | 65 |
| Width | 57.0 |
| Height (with stand) | 36.8 |
| Height (without stand) | 32.4 |
| Depth (with stand) | 14.5 |
| Depth (without stand) | 2.4 |
| Weight (with stand) | 60.6 lbs |
| Weight (without stand) | 56.7 lbs |
These measurements can help you gauge whether the TV will comfortably fit into your designated viewing area. Before making a purchase, ensure you have adequate space to accommodate these dimensions, taking into account furniture and clearances.

Viewing Distance
To optimize your viewing experience, it’s important to maintain an appropriate viewing distance from the TV. For a 65-inch TV, the recommended viewing distance is approximately 8.5 to 13.5 feet. Adjust your seating arrangement accordingly to maximize picture quality and comfort.

What are the physical dimensions of a Samsung 65 inch TV?
The physical dimensions of a Samsung 65 inch TV generally measure around 57.1 inches wide, 32.7 inches high, and about 2.4 inches deep without the stand. When including the stand, the height can increase to approximately 34.6 inches, depending on the specific model. These measurements can vary slightly by model, so it’s advisable to check the specifications for the exact version you are considering.
When planning for placement, consider these dimensions carefully, especially if you have a specific space in mind. Ensure that there is enough room not only for the TV itself, but also for any additional components like sound systems, streaming devices, or gaming consoles that might be positioned nearby.
How much does a Samsung 65 inch TV weigh?
The weight of a Samsung 65 inch TV typically ranges from about 50 to 65 pounds, depending on the model and whether it includes the stand. Models that utilize LED technology tend to be lighter, while OLED or QLED models may weigh a bit more due to their panel construction. This is an important factor to consider when planning for mounting or placing your TV.
If you plan to mount the TV on a wall, ensure that the mount can support its weight. Additionally, check if your wall structure can accommodate the load, particularly if you are using drywall or other lighter materials. Proper installation is crucial for both safety and longevity.

What should I consider for wall mounting a Samsung 65 inch TV?
When wall mounting a Samsung 65 inch TV, it’s crucial to first choose the right mount that can support the weight and size of the TV. Look for mounts specifically labeled for 65 inch TVs to ensure compatibility. Additionally, wall mounts typically offer different features, such as tilting or full-motion capabilities, which can enhance viewing angles based on your room’s layout.
Another important consideration is the wall material and the installation process. Ensure that the mount is secured in wall studs for maximum stability and safety. You may also want to plan for cable management options to keep wires organized and out of sight, contributing to a cleaner and more aesthetically pleasing setup.
